Australia’s expanded AML/CTF regime from 1 July 2026 is more than a compliance change — it also changes how families, investors and advisers need to think about documentation.
In our recent discussion with SBS Vietnamese, Ha Nguyen - Advanced Partners’ Managing Director highlighted a practical issue we increasingly see in cross-border transactions: having the funds is not enough — being able to clearly evidence where the funds came from and how they moved is equally important.
This is particularly relevant where parents overseas provide significant financial support to children purchasing property in Australia.
Our practical message is simple:
“The path of the money should be supported by the path of the documents.”
Good planning and a clear paper trail can help ensure compliance and significantly reduce complications when the transaction eventually takes place. 📑
